Output 37ce7ba175ef9ae328332a33472d8e5ba217e8b2403a865777adf58fcbc55a6e:5

value
17828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ca6973e94133406b7664d7890508bad9ac1add0 OP_EQUAL
address
37Di2z6RvR3cywCSn3LvBYjzaUcUKz2phE
transaction
37ce7ba175ef9ae328332a33472d8e5ba217e8b2403a865777adf58fcbc55a6e
confirmations
231080
spent
true